/* ----------------------------------------------------------------------
* Project: CMSIS DSP Library
* Title: arm_mat_vec_mult_q7.c
* Description: Q7 matrix and vector multiplication
*
* $Date: 23 April 2021
*
* $Revision: V1.9.0
*
* Target Processor: Cortex-M and Cortex-A cores
* -------------------------------------------------------------------- */

#else
void arm_mat_vec_mult_q7(const arm_matrix_instance_q7 *pSrcMat, const q7_t *pVec, q7_t *pDst)
{
uint32_t numRows = pSrcMat->numRows;
uint32_t numCols = pSrcMat->numCols;
const q7_t *pSrcA = pSrcMat->pData;
const q7_t *pInA1; /* input data matrix pointer of Q7 type */
const q7_t *pInA2; /* input data matrix pointer of Q7 type */
const q7_t *pInA3; /* input data matrix pointer of Q7 type */
const q7_t *pInA4; /* input data matrix pointer of Q7 type */
const q7_t *pInVec; /* input data vector pointer of Q7 type */
q7_t *px; /* output data pointer */
uint32_t i, row, colCnt; /* loop counters */
q31_t matData, matData2, vecData, vecData2;
/* Process 4 rows at a time */
row = numRows >> 2;
i = 0u;
px = pDst;
/* The following loop performs the dot-product of each row in pSrcA with the vector */
while (row > 0) {
/* Initialize accumulators */
q31_t sum1 = 0;
q31_t sum2 = 0;
q31_t sum3 = 0;
q31_t sum4 = 0;
/* For every row wise process, the pInVec pointer is set
** to the starting address of the vector */
pInVec = pVec;
/* Loop unrolling: process 4 columns per iteration */
colCnt = numCols >> 2;
/* Initialize row pointers so we can track 4 rows at once */
pInA1 = pSrcA + i;
pInA2 = pInA1 + numCols;
pInA3 = pInA2 + numCols;
pInA4 = pInA3 + numCols;
// Inner loop: matrix-vector multiplication
while (colCnt > 0u) {
// Read 4 values from vector
vecData = read_q7x4_ia (&pInVec);
vecData2 = __SXTB16(__ROR(vecData, 8));
vecData = __SXTB16(vecData);
// Read 16 values from the matrix - 4 values from each of 4 rows, and do multiply accumulate
matData = read_q7x4_ia (&pInA1);
matData2 = __SXTB16(__ROR(matData, 8));
matData = __SXTB16(matData);
sum1 = __SMLAD(matData, vecData, sum1);
sum1 = __SMLAD(matData2, vecData2, sum1);
matData = read_q7x4_ia (&pInA2);
matData2 = __SXTB16(__ROR(matData, 8));
matData = __SXTB16(matData);
sum2 = __SMLAD(matData, vecData, sum2);
sum2 = __SMLAD(matData2, vecData2, sum2);
matData = read_q7x4_ia (&pInA3);
matData2 = __SXTB16(__ROR(matData, 8));
matData = __SXTB16(matData);
sum3 = __SMLAD(matData, vecData, sum3);
sum3 = __SMLAD(matData2, vecData2, sum3);
matData = read_q7x4_ia (&pInA4);
matData2 = __SXTB16(__ROR(matData, 8));
matData = __SXTB16(matData);
sum4 = __SMLAD(matData, vecData, sum4);
sum4 = __SMLAD(matData2, vecData2, sum4);
// Decrement the loop counter
colCnt--;
}
/* process any remaining columns */
colCnt = numCols & 3u;
while (colCnt > 0) {
vecData = *pInVec++;
sum1 += *pInA1++ * vecData;
sum2 += *pInA2++ * vecData;
sum3 += *pInA3++ * vecData;
sum4 += *pInA4++ * vecData;
colCnt--;
}
/* Saturate and store the result in the destination buffer */
*px++ = (q7_t)(__SSAT((sum1 >> 7), 8));
*px++ = (q7_t)(__SSAT((sum2 >> 7), 8));
*px++ = (q7_t)(__SSAT((sum3 >> 7), 8));
*px++ = (q7_t)(__SSAT((sum4 >> 7), 8));
i = i + numCols * 4;
/* Decrement the row loop counter */
row--;
}
/* process any remaining rows */
row = numRows & 3u;
while (row > 0) {
q31_t sum = 0;
pInVec = pVec;
pInA1 = pSrcA + i;
// loop unrolling - process 4 elements at a time
colCnt = numCols >> 2;
while (colCnt > 0) {
vecData = read_q7x4_ia (&pInVec);
vecData2 = __SXTB16(__ROR(vecData, 8));
vecData = __SXTB16(vecData);
matData = read_q7x4_ia (&pInA1);
matData2 = __SXTB16(__ROR(matData, 8));
matData = __SXTB16(matData);
sum = __SMLAD(matData, vecData, sum);
sum = __SMLAD(matData2, vecData2, sum);
colCnt--;
}
// process remainder of row
colCnt = numCols & 3u;
while (colCnt > 0) {
sum += *pInA1++ * *pInVec++;
colCnt--;
}
*px++ = (q7_t)(__SSAT((sum >> 7), 8));
i = i + numCols;
row--;
}
}
#endif /* defined(ARM_MATH_MVEI) */
